If you are trying to open the freezer door after just having closed
it, this could be difficult to do. As you open the door, some cool
air escapes from the appliance and it is replaced by warm air
from the environment. When this air is cooled, negative pressure
is generated which results in problems as you try to open the
door. After a few minutes, the condition is normalized and the
door can be easily opened again.
This is normal. There are pipes and tubes installed in the appliance
sides, which tend to heat up during appliance operation.
If LED lighting does not work, call a service technician.
Do not attempt a repair of the LED lighting yourself, as there is
danger of contact with high voltage!
